Understanding Plastic Microbeads in Cosmetic Products

For decades, plastic microbeads were considered one of the most commonly used exfoliating ingredients in cosmetic and personal care products. These microscopic plastic particles were primarily manufactured from synthetic polymers such as polyethylene, polypropylene, or nylon and were designed to remove dead skin cells while creating a smoother skin surface.

Their perfectly rounded shape and uniform particle size enabled cosmetic manufacturers to produce products that delivered predictable exfoliation without significantly affecting formulation stability.

Because of these advantages, plastic microbeads became a popular ingredient across numerous rinse-off cosmetic products.

Unlike natural mineral exfoliants, plastic microbeads remain in the environment for many years after being washed away. Wastewater treatment facilities are unable to remove many of these microscopic particles, allowing them to enter rivers, lakes, and oceans where they contribute to increasing levels of microplastic pollution.

As environmental awareness grew worldwide, cosmetic brands began searching for natural alternatives capable of delivering similar exfoliating performance without creating long-term ecological challenges.

Growing Environmental Awareness

Consumers, manufacturers, and governments increasingly recognize the environmental risks associated with synthetic plastic particles. Every rinse-off product containing plastic microbeads contributes additional microscopic plastic particles to wastewater systems.

Because these particles resist natural decomposition, they continue accumulating within aquatic environments over time.


Microplastic Pollution

Microplastics have become a global environmental concern. Plastic microbeads are among the many sources contributing to this issue because they can easily pass through wastewater treatment systems due to their extremely small size.

Once released into rivers, lakes, and oceans, they remain in the environment for extended periods and contribute to long-term ecological pollution.


Protecting Marine Ecosystems

Marine organisms frequently consume plastic particles after mistaking them for food. Scientists have raised concerns that microplastics may affect aquatic ecosystems and disrupt natural food chains.

This growing body of research has encouraged cosmetic manufacturers to invest in biodegradable ingredients that reduce environmental impact while maintaining effective skincare performance.


Changing Regulations

Many countries have introduced regulations restricting or banning plastic microbeads in rinse-off cosmetic products. These regulations encourage manufacturers to replace synthetic exfoliating materials with biodegradable alternatives that support environmentally responsible product development.

As cosmetic brands continue expanding into international markets, selecting sustainable ingredients has become increasingly important for regulatory compliance.
